Hey. I installed Build 7057, and my Dynex Enhanced Wireless-G USB Adapter (DX-EBUSB) won't work. The problem started with the device just ceasing to work after 5-10 minutes of use. I uninstalled and "reinstalled" the drivers, and there's still no luck. The device can detect my Router, but it won't connect to it. I get the "limited access" popup. Something else to note is that during the driver installation, it gives a "Please plug in the device to a USB port" message, although it won't recognize the plugged-in device. Weird, eh?

This is weird, since I was able to DL the 64-bit driver for Vista/W7 Build 7000, and it would work.

I am using the Dynex EBUSB wireless adapter with Build 7127 and I haven't had any connection drops in the 5+ hours of testing.

With Build 7100 my connection would always drop after 5-10 minutes of use, and had to restart my computer. With Build 7127 the wireless adapter works perfect with no drops.

This is using the drivers from the CD on both builds. Windows 7 x64.
